Nikon S30 vs Samsung TL350 Overview

Here is a comprehensive comparison of the Nikon S30 and Samsung TL350, both Small Sensor Compact digital cameras by manufacturers Nikon and Samsung. The resolution of the S30 (10MP) and the TL350 (10MP) is pretty similar but the S30 (1/3") and TL350 (1/2.3") boast different sensor sizing.

Nikon S30 vs Samsung TL350 Physical Comparison

For those who are aiming to carry your camera, you will need to consider its weight and size. The Nikon S30 provides physical measurements of 102mm x 65mm x 40mm (4.0" x 2.6" x 1.6") having a weight of 214 grams (0.47 lbs) whilst the Samsung TL350 has specifications of 100mm x 59mm x 22m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 0.9") accompanied by a weight of 195 grams (0.43 lbs).

Nikon S30 vs Samsung TL350 Sensor Comparison

Generally, it's tough to picture the contrast between sensor sizing just by reading a spec sheet. The graphic underneath will help give you a much better sense of the sensor measurements in the S30 and TL350.

As you can see, the 2 cameras come with the identical resolution albeit different sensor sizing. The S30 has got the tinier sensor which will make obtaining shallower depth of field more challenging. The more recent S30 provides an advantage with regard to sensor technology.
